Abstract

The invention discloses a connecting mechanism of a flange and a valve, and a liner and a container using the connecting mechanism of the flange and the valve. The flange is connected with the medium-sized bulk container liner bag in a welded mode; the valve comprises a valve body and a valve tail portion used for connecting with the flange. The connecting mechanism comprises a connecting device and a sealing device, wherein the connecting device comprises a plurality of flange barbs installed on the flange and a plurality of valve barbs installed on the valve tail portion. When the connecting mechanism is in use, the flange barbs of the flange and the valve barbs of the valve tail portion are hooked together tightly to achieve the connection of the valve and the flange. The sealing device comprises a sealing ring, wherein the sealing ring exerts a force on the valve and the flange, and the force can be divided into an axial component force along the axial direction of a valve passageway of the valve and a radial component force along the radial direction of the valve passageway of the valve. When the connecting mechanism is in use, the problem that the connection of the medium-sized bulk container liner bag flange and the valve drops can not occur and the connecting mechanism has the advantages of reducing rejection rate in production and manufacturing.

Description

technical field [0001] The invention relates to an intermediate bulk container for logistics transportation, in particular to a liner bag in the intermediate bulk container. Background technique [0002] During the transportation of food, medicine, chemicals, etc., some liquids are corrosive or have anti-pollution requirements, so it has become common to use plastic liner bags to hold liquids. Due to the inherently limited strength of plastic liners, these liners are often placed in Intermediate Bulk Containers (IBCs) and have a drain device that allows the liquid to drain. And in order to control the discharge of liquid, a valve can be assembled under the plastic liner bag. The valve is connected with the plastic inner bag by the flange welded on the plastic inner bag. In the process of liquid transportation, the strength of the connection between the valve and the flange on the plastic liner bag is not enough and it is easy to fall off.
